Etymology[edit]

Compound of jari (finger) +‎ kelengkeng.

Pronunciation[edit]

Noun[edit]

jari kelengkeng (Jawi spelling جاري کليڠکيڠ, plural jari-jari kelengkeng, informal 1st possessive jari kelengkengku, 2nd possessive jari kelengkengmu, 3rd possessive jari kelengkengnya)

  1. (anatomy) The little finger or the pinky finger.
